Twenty-seven pro-Palestinian activists were arrested during another protest at the University of California Los Angeles (UCLA) on Monday, as the House of Representatives expanded its inquiry into antisemitism at the school.

UCLA was the setting for some of the ugliest scenes in the country during the wave of “encampments” this spring. Activists barred Jewish students and journalists from areas on campus; police only intervened after vigilantes struck.
